Meditate  A few minutes of practice per day can help ease  anxiety . “Research suggests that daily  meditation  may alter the  brain ’s neural pathways, making you more resilient to stress,” says psychologist Robbie Maller Hartman, PhD, a Chicago health and  wellness coach . It's simple. Sit up straight with both feet on the floor. Close your eyes. Focus your attention on reciting -- out loud or silently -- a positive mantra such as “I feel at peace” or “I love myself.” Place one hand on your belly to sync the mantra with your breaths. LA 1 Transportation in Australia There are many forms of   transport in Australia . The country is highly dependent on road transport. There are more than 300 airports with pitched runways. An extensive rail network for passengers connects many rural areas to major metropolitan centers. The   mining sector   is reliant on rail to transport its product to Australia's ports for export.
